Mega Man Legends takes place long after the events of any timeline. It follows the orphan MegaMan Volnutt, his mechanical monkey friend Data, and their adopted family Roll and Barrel Caskett, as they search for treasure, battle pirates, and discover ancient enemies.
Main Series Games
Mega Man Legends
Released: 1998
Platform: Sony Playstation, PC, Nintendo 64 (as Mega Man 64), PlayStation Portable
Summary: MegaMan Volnutt and the rest of the Caskett family crash lands on Kattelox Island where they must repair their ship and prevent the Bonne family of pirates from conquering the island and its treasures.
MegaMan Legends 2
Released: 2000
Platform: Sony PlayStation, PlayStation Portable
Summary: One year after the events of Mega Man Legends, Roll and MegaMan go on a quest for the Mother Lode and Roll's parents, while MegaMan finally learns about his mysterious past.
Side Stories
The Misadventures of Tron Bonne
Released: 2000
Platform: Sony PlayStation
Summary: Tron Bonne and her team of Servbots must rescue her brothers Teisel and Bon Bonne from the clutches of Lex Loath with the help of the Gesellschaft and Gustaff in this prequel to MegaMan Legends.
Cameos
Marvel vs. Capcom 2: New Age of Heroes
Released: 2000
Platform: Arcade, Sega Dreamcast, Sony PlayStation 2, Microsoft Xbox, Sony PlayStation 3, Microsoft Xbox 360
Summary: Tron Bonne and the Servbots make an appearance in this crossover fighter (along with the classic-series Mega Man and Roll).
Namco X Capcom
Released: 2005
Platform: Sony PlayStation 2
Summary: MegaMan Volnutt, Roll Caskett, Tron Bonne, the Servbots, MegaMan Juno, and a few Reaverbots make their appearance in this text-heavy strategy game, which was unfortunately only released in Japan.
Dead Rising/Dead Rising: Chop Till You Drop
Released: 2006
Platform: Xbox 360, Nintendo Wii
Summary: There is a large Servbot in the toy shop, and you are able to wear Servbot masks.
Dead Rising 2
Released: 2010
Platform: Xbox 360, PlayStation 3
Summary: This game is presently unreleased, and though a Servbot mask is depicted on the cover, the full extent of Mega Man cameos in the game is currently unknown.
Tatsunoko vs. Capcom: Cross Generation of Heroes/Tatsunoko vs. Capcom: Ultimate All-Stars
Released: 2008
Platform: Nintendo Wii, Arcade
Summary: MegaMan Volnutt is a playable character alongside Roll from the original series and Zero from the X series in this crossover fighting game. In addition, there are two stages from Tron Bonne's airship with many Servbots appearing in the background.
